Why Job Seekers Need a Dedicated Tracker

The average job seeker applies to 100+ positions during their search. Without a proper system, it's nearly impossible to track which applications are in which stage, remember follow-up dates, or maintain context for each opportunity.

Our job application tracker transforms a chaotic job hunt into a structured process. See everything at a glance, never miss a follow-up, and stay organized throughout your entire job search journey. The result? Better organization, improved preparedness, and the confidence that comes from being in control.

What is a job application tracker?

A job application tracker is a visual tool that helps you organize and monitor all your job applications in one place. Our tracker uses a Kanban board format with 7 stages (Applied, Interview, Assessment, Hold, Rejected, Offered, Joined) to give you a clear view of where each application stands in the hiring process.
